The Turkwam of Nigeria

The Turkwam of Nigeria, numbering approximately 7,900 people, are No Longer Unreached.
They are described as an ethnolinguistic community of Nigeria and can also be known as .
They are an Indigenous people, with Turkwam as their ethnic/kinship group and are in the Benue people cluster of the Sub-Saharan African Peoples.
Their primary religion is Ethnoreligion - Animism.
They primarily speak Atoro.
